Depression, anxiety, and stress and socio-demographic correlates among general Indian public during COVID-19.

Shankey VermaAditi Mishra
Published in: The International journal of social psychiatry (2020)
Depression, anxiety and stress among Indian population during the lockdown were prevalent. Along with other measures to contain the spread of COVID-19, mental health of citizens needs the urgent attention of the Indian government and mental health experts. Further large-scale studies should be conducted on different professions and communities such as health care professionals and migrant workers and incorporate other mental health indicators.
